As part of the Curious Affection film program, GOMA Cinémathèque will be playing host to a double feature screening of both the original Blade Runner and Blade Runner 2049. That’s two sci-fi icons in one day!

Los Angeles 2019: a rainy dystopia choking with neon. Ex-policeman Rick Deckard returns to service to hunt and terminate illegal bio engineered replicants. Created by humans, these replicants are treated as aliens, slaves with a four year life span, manufactured to help populate space. Deckhard hunts four fugitives, who return to Earth in their own existential quest for personal freedom. Based on the Philip K. Dick novel Do Androids Dream of Electric Sheep?, director Ridley Scott’s characters, both human and machine, raise questions about the nature of humanity and what constitutes natural as opposed to artificial. Undermining the distinction between the real and the simulated, Blade Runner exists in a world where cyborgs can display more humanity than the humans who hunt them.

Thirty years after the events of the first film, Blade Runner 2049 sees a new blade runner, LAPD Officer K (Ryan Gosling), unearths a long-buried secret that has the potential to plunge what’s left of society into chaos. K’s discovery leads him on a quest to find Rick Deckard (Harrison Ford), a former LAPD blade runner who has been missing for 30 years.
